Holly - Sweet Dreams

Hi Friends!
I have another card to share with you today featuring Stamp Anniething goodies!!


I coloured up the adorable "Holly- Sweet Dreams" stamp set using Copic markers. To create the patterned PJ's, I stamped the image again on some pattern paper I had and then added shading using a black coloured pencil.
My card layout is pretty simple...I stencilled the background using some Stamp Anniething Hybrid inks using a stencil that everyone got as an exclusive who attended the Fall SAT retreat this past October. I also used the circle shaped die that was an exclusive as well.
To finish off my card, I diecut the "Sweet" word die out two times in a purple and grey card stock which I layered together and then heat embossed the "Dreams" sentiment on a banner that I diecut out using one of the banners from the Banner die set.

Lorraine - Hello Friend

Hi Friends! 
Today I am kicking off the newest challenge happening over at Stamp Anniething.
This months challenge is "Tags"

For my main image, I coloured up the adorable "Lorraine - Hello" with Copics.
I decided to take the challenge quite literally and use a tag on my project. I used the Tag diecut from the shaker basics set 2 but spiced it up by stencilling a swirly background using Stamp Anniething inks and the Fancy Swirl stencil that was an exclusive to everyone who attended our first Stamp Anniething retreat this past October.
I found a patten paper that went well with my background and then added the Friends diecut which I added some silver Wink of Stella to. 
To finish off my card, I adder some clear enamel droplets and a while heat embossed "Hello" sentiment which was stamped onto a banner from the Banner Diecut set.

MFT Stamps - London Mouse

Hi Friends! 
Just wanted to share a card I made for my Dad's Birthday.

London Mouse stamp set by MFT stamps 

My dad (and my entire family actually) is a big fan of the British Royal Family and all the presents I got him for his birthday  this year are themed around that. I was going through my stamp collection and discovered I had purchased this super adorable stamp set from MFT years ago and never used it (oops!!). The stamp set is called London Mouse and unfortunately it is a retired set...I hope you don't mind but I wanted to share this card creation with you still.
I coloured all the images with Copic makers and added some minor details with coloured pencil. I ink blended the background using Distress Inks and stencilled the cobblestone pavement using a stencil from Stamp Anniething.
I adore making scene cards and this one was super fun to create.
